Mergers and Acquisitions Consulting FAQ

Q1
What Do Top Mergers and Acquisitions Consulting Firms Help Businesses Do?
Top Mergers and Acquisitions Consulting Firms help companies evaluate, structure and manage transactions tied to acquisitions, divestitures, mergers and ownership transitions. Their work often covers due diligence, valuation analysis, integration planning, financial modeling and negotiation support. In practice, buyers are usually trying to reduce uncertainty before committing capital or combining operations. A weak diligence process can create expensive problems later. Overlooked liabilities, incompatible systems or unclear customer contracts often surface after a deal closes. Many enterprises also rely on mergers and acquisitions consulting firms to coordinate legal, financial and operational workstreams that can otherwise become fragmented across advisors and internal teams.

Q3
How Should Enterprises Evaluate Mergers and Acquisitions Consulting Firms?
Enterprises should look beyond transaction volume and examine how firms handle execution under real operating conditions. Some advisors spend most of their time on financial modeling but provide little support with integration once the deal is closed. Others bring stronger industry specialization or post-merger planning capabilities. A useful test is to review how the firm handles a difficult diligence scenario. For example, ask how it would assess inconsistent financial reporting across multiple subsidiaries or resolve conflicting operational data during an acquisition review. Good mergers and acquisitions consulting firms usually explain their process clearly rather than relying on broad strategic language. Buyers should also examine communication cadence, access to senior advisors and sector-specific experience.

Q5
How Are Technology and Data Changing Mergers and Acquisitions Consulting Services?
Data analysis tools, AI-assisted review platforms and virtual diligence environments are changing how consulting firms review transactions. Large document sets that once required weeks of manual review can now be organized and flagged much faster, especially during contract analysis or compliance assessments. Even with new tools available, buyers continue to value advisors who bring real-world experience and sound judgment to the table. While automated systems may spot anomalies, they do not explain whether heavy dependence on a single customer or vendor could seriously affect the business. Many mergers and acquisitions consulting firms are now blending technology with sector expertise rather than treating software as a replacement for transaction experience.
